Now showing items 1-3 of 3
Organizing for Agility: a Complex Adaptive Systems perspective on Agile Software Development Process
Agile software development has caught the attention of both practitioners and academics in recent years. In spite of many anecdotes and papers describing lessons learnt the theoretical foundation of agile software development ...
A coevolving systems approach to the organization of agile software development.
(Institute of Management Sciences, 2009)
Despite the popularity of agile methods in software development and increasing adoption by organizations there is debate about what agility is and how it is achieved. The debate suffers from a lack of understanding of ...
Chaos and Order in Agile Software Development: a Comparison of Two Software Development Teams in a Major IT Company
Agile methods have emerged and become popular over last few years as a response to shortcomings of the waterfall process model. However, agile processes are stamped by some as chaotic processes and are placed in opposition ...